School Supply Tip!

Staples has composition books (which you will need for science) for 10 cents until Wednesday!  Make sure to check out their weekly ad - which you can see online.  The sales at Staples run from Sunday through Wednesday.

I checked out the Office Depot sale today, but their composition books are currently $1 each.  Here is a list of supplies to be on the lookout for...


  • Composition book
  • Elmer's School Glue (the liquid kind - NOT sticks!)
  • Something you like to color with - markers (NOT permanent), crayons, or colored pencils
    • Colored pencils are in my opinion, the best option :)
  • #2 Pencils (and either lead to refill or a handheld, shaving-catching sharpener)
  • School scissors
Those are the essentials to get by in my class - you will use most of those EVERY DAY in class.  It's always good to have other things like looseleaf paper, post-it notes, index cards, and a folder for homework.  The school will provide agenda books to write down assignments AND it will be used for a hall pass.

Pens are a no-no in my class - scientists ALWAYS use pencil, because when they are in the field making observations and collecting data, pages damaged by rain or water will maintain writing in pencil, but not ink.
